This doctoral thesis discloses the research results of copper-catalyzed intramolecular and intermolecular N-arylation of O-alkyl hydroxamates. The recent data about transition metal-catalyzed N-arylation of the hydroxylamine and hydrazine derivatives, sulfur-nitrogen bond containing compounds as well as the methods for synthesis of cyclic N-alkoxy-N-arylamides are summarized and analyzed in the literature review. For the first time the synthesis of N-aryl-O-alkylhydroxamates under copper-catalysis were achieved and new methods for the synthesis of N-alkoxyindol-2-ones and N-aryl-O-alkylhydroxamic acid derivatives have been developed. It was shown, that elaborated methods are applicable to a broad range of substrates and tolerate various functional groups.
